Home | Connectors | Veeva Vault | Veeva Vault - Shopify Integration and Automation

Veeva Vault - Shopify Integration and Automation

Integrate Veeva Vault Digital Asset Management (DAM) and Shopify Content Management System (CMS) / eCommerce apps with any of the apps from the library with just a few clicks. Create automated workflows by integrating your apps.

Common Integration Use Cases Between Veeva Vault and Shopify

1. Regulated Product Content Publishing to Ecommerce

Data flow: Veeva Vault to Shopify

Life sciences teams can use Veeva Vault as the system of record for approved product descriptions, indications, warnings, ingredient details, and compliant marketing copy, then publish approved content to Shopify product pages. This reduces manual rekeying, ensures only medically and legally approved claims are displayed, and keeps ecommerce content aligned with regulated source material.

2. Approved Promotional Assets Distribution to Online Storefronts

Data flow: Veeva Vault to Shopify

Marketing teams can store approved images, videos, brochures, and campaign assets in Veeva Vault and push selected assets to Shopify for use on product detail pages, landing pages, and promotional banners. This helps maintain version control, prevents use of outdated or noncompliant assets, and speeds up campaign launches across digital channels.

3. Product Label and Compliance Information Synchronization

Data flow: Veeva Vault to Shopify

For regulated consumer health or medical device products sold online, Veeva Vault can provide the latest approved label text, usage instructions, contraindications, and multilingual content to Shopify. This supports accurate product presentation across regions and reduces compliance risk when product information changes due to regulatory updates.

4. Ecommerce Order and Customer Data for Controlled Fulfillment Workflows

Data flow: Shopify to Veeva Vault

When Shopify captures orders for samples, educational materials, or restricted products, order details can be sent to Veeva Vault to support controlled review, documentation, and audit trails. This is useful for organizations that need to validate customer eligibility, retain records of distributed materials, or link ecommerce activity to regulated content workflows.

5. Medical, Legal, and Regulatory Review for Shopify Content Changes

Data flow: Shopify to Veeva Vault

Proposed changes to product pages, landing pages, or promotional messaging in Shopify can be routed into Veeva Vault for medical, legal, and regulatory review before publication. This creates a governed approval process for ecommerce content and helps ensure that updates made by digital teams do not bypass compliance controls.

6. Multilingual Content Management for Global Storefronts

Data flow: Bi-directional, with Veeva Vault as master for approved translations

Veeva Vault can manage approved multilingual product claims, labels, and supporting content, then distribute localized versions to Shopify storefronts by market. Shopify can return locale-specific publishing status or content exceptions, helping global teams keep regional storefronts consistent with approved source content.

7. Product Launch Coordination Across Regulatory and Ecommerce Teams

Data flow: Bi-directional

For new product launches, Veeva Vault can manage the approval of core launch materials while Shopify prepares the ecommerce storefront, product listings, and campaign pages. Integration enables launch readiness tracking across both teams so digital commerce content goes live only after regulatory approval is complete, reducing launch delays and compliance gaps.

8. Content Change Audit and Traceability for Online Promotions

Data flow: Bi-directional

Shopify publishing events can be logged back into Veeva Vault to create a traceable record of when approved content was deployed, updated, or retired. This gives compliance and quality teams visibility into what customers actually saw online, supporting audits, complaint investigations, and internal governance.

How to integrate and automate Veeva Vault with Shopify using OneTeg?